Brooks-area historical tornado activity is below Minnesota state average. It is 35% smaller than the overall U.S. average.

On 6/26/1978, a category 2 (max. wind speeds 113-157 mph) tornado 13.0 miles away from the Brooks city center caused between $5000 and $50,000 in damages.

On 7/11/1980, a category 2 tornado 14.5 miles away from the city center caused between $500,000 and $5,000,000 in damages.
